Misdemeanors

In California, a person convicted of a misdemeanor criminal offense can be fined and sentenced to serve up to six months in the county jail for some offenses, and up to one year in the county jail for other offenses. In addition, the court may place a person on probation and often require participation in classes and/or a treatment program, abstention from the use or possession of alcohol and drugs, and may even require a person to be subject to search and seizure of their person, place of residence and any area under their control. Some common misdemeanor offenses include DUI, theft, assault, battery, driving on a suspended license, and domestic violence.
